*html ul#navmenu
{
margin: 0px 0px 0px 0px;
width:786px;
}
ul#navmenu
{
padding: 0px 0px 0px 0px;
margin: 0px;
width:786px;
list-style:none;
height:34px;
text-align:left;
letter-spacing:0px;
vertical-align:middle;
z-index:100;
background-color:#217AA5;
}
ul#navmenu li
{
float: left;
display: inline;
list-style: none;
position: relative;
z-index:100;
vertical-align:middle;
text-align:center;
margin:0px;
border-right:1px solid #ffffff;
font-family:Verdana, Arial, Helvetica, sans-serif;
}

ul#navmenu a
{
	margin:0px 0px;
	padding:8px 11px 8px 11px;
	float: none !important; /*For Opera*/
	float: left; /*For IE*/
	display: block;
	color: #FFFFFF;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 0.84em;
	text-decoration: none;
	vertical-align:top !important;
	height: auto !important;
	height: 1%;	
}
/* Root Menu Hover Persistence */
ul#navmenu a:hover,
ul#navmenu li:hover a,
ul#navmenu li.iehover a
{
	margin:0px 0px;
	padding:8px 11px 8px 11px;
	color: #ffffff;
	background-color:#2792C6;
}
*html ul#navmenu ul
{
	top:33px;
}
ul#navmenu ul
{
	margin:0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	width:190px;
	list-style: none;
	display: none;
	position: absolute;
	top: 33px;
	left: 0px;
}
ul#navmenu ul:after	/*From IE 7 lack of compliance*/
{
clear: both;
display: block;
content: ".";
visibility: hidden;
background-color:#ffffff;
}
ul#navmenu ul li
{
	width: 190px;
	float: left; /*For IE 7 lack of compliance*/
	display: block !important;
	display: inline; /*For IE*/
	background:#FFFFFF;
	padding:0px;
	margin:0px;
	text-align:left;
	/*border-top:1px solid #217AA5;*/
	border-left:1px solid #217AA5;
	border-right:1px solid #217AA5;
	border-bottom:1px solid #217AA5;
}
/* 2nd Menu */
ul#navmenu li:hover li a
{
	float: none;
	background: #ffffff;
	color: #217AA5;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	text-decoration: none;
	padding:6px 0px 6px 10px;
	margin:0px;
	height:34px;
	/*height:5% !important;*/
	width: 180px;
	
}
ul#navmenu li.iehover li a
{
float: none;
background: #ffffff;
color: #217AA5;
font-size:inherit;
border:1px solid #217AA5;
font-family: Arial, Helvetica, sans-serif;
font-size: 0.8em;
text-decoration: none;
padding:0px 0px 0px 0px;
margin:0px;

/*height:20px;*/
}
/* 2nd Menu Hover Persistence */
ul#navmenu li:hover li a:hover,
ul#navmenu li:hover li:hover a,
ul#navmenu li.iehover li a:hover,
ul#navmenu li.iehover li.iehover a
{
background: #2792C6;
color: #ffffff;
display:block;
}
ul#navmenu li:hover ul,
ul#navmenu ul li:hover ul,
ul#navmenu ul ul li:hover ul,
ul#navmenu li.iehover ul,
ul#navmenu ul li.iehover ul,
ul#navmenu ul ul li.iehover ul {
display: block;
margin:0px;
padding:0px;
height:auto;
}
.selected
{
background-color:#2792C6;
}

